INGREDIENTS:

-4tbsp peanuts

-4tbsp sesame seeds

-4tbsp desiccated coconut

-2 onion (chopped)

-15-20 green chilies

-1cup + 2tbsp oil

-4-5 garlic cloves

-10 button red chilies

Namak Mirch Hyderabadi Mirch masala (1 packet)

-2tbsp ginger garlic paste

– ¾ cup tamarind paste

METHOD:

– In a frying pan, add peanuts and roast until golden brown. Add sesame seeds and desiccated coconut and mix well until fragrant.

– In a frying pan with 2 tbsp oil add chopped onion and let it fry for 2-3 minutes. Blend together onion, water, and above-roasted mixture and keep it aside.

– Wash, pat dry, and deseed green chilies. In the remaining oil fry green chilies until they get a good sear and golden color and keep them separate.

– In a pot mix together oil, garlic, and whole red chilies. Add Namak Mirch Hyderabadi Mirch masala and cook for 2 mins. Insert tamarind pulp and mix well.

– Now add fried green chilies and combine. Cover and cook on low flame until the oil separates (4-5 minutes).
